There are 5 owner-reported visibility & wipers complaints for the 2014 Kia Soulin NHTSA's database. These are unverified consumer reports and may not reflect confirmed defects.
The rear windshield in my 2014 Kia Soul shattered upon getting into it and just closing the driver’s side front door. The car had been parked for about 11 hours and was not running at the time - I hadn’t even started it yet. There was no sign or indication of anything or anyone hitting the window. I am now finding a number of posts online where this is happening. One person posted that their Kia Soul rear window shattered twice in 4 months! I live in Rhode Island and it is December so temperature shifts can be pretty extreme at times and my Kia is usually parked on the side of the road in full Sun. I’m just glad no one was hurt and this didn’t happen to me while driving on the highway. I am the second owner of the vehicle and I bought it with low mileage. I also pretty rarely open the hatch back and always try not to slam any of the doors although it does happen occasionally especially when joined by other passengers. This does appear to be a fairly widespread issue and I hope that Kia is forced to fully address it as it does pose a potentially dangerous safety issue.
T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 2014 KIA SOUL. WHILE DRIVING 60 MPH, THE SUNROOF EXPLODED INDEPENDENTLY. THE VEHICLE WAS TAKEN TO THE DEALER WHERE IT WAS DIAGNOSED THAT THE GLASS NEEDED TO BE REPLACED. THE VEHICLE WAS NOT REPAIRED. THE MANUFACTURER WAS NOTIFIED OF THE FAILURE. THE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S APPROXIMATELY 20,000.
TL* THE CONTACT OWNS A 2014 KIA SOUL. THE CONTACT STATED THAT AFTER CLOSING THE DRIVER DOOR, THE REAR HATCHBACK WINDOW SHATTERED. THE VEHICLE WAS NOT DIAGNOSED OR REPAIRED. THE MANUFACTURER WAS NOT MADE AWARE OF THE FAILURE. THE FAILURE MILEAGE WAS UNKNOWN. THE VIN WAS UNAVAILABLE.
THE REAR WINDSHIELD DID NOT SEEM PROPERLY SECURED OR GLUED. THERE IS NO SECURED CORNERS. OCTOBER 5, 2014 I UNLOADED MY GROCERIES WHEN I SHUT THE HATCH BACK THE REAR GLASS SHATTERED. I HAVE SPOKEN TO OTHERS WITH THE SAME CAR AND A FEW HAVE EXPERIENCED THE SAME ISSUE. THE DEALER STATES THAT THEY DO NOT COVER THE REPLACEMENT. *TR
THE FIRST PANEL OF THE PANORAMIC SUNROOF SHATTERED. *JS
